Transaction 7213f86eaea3327f5c30b6395d03b37ecc7f976516494846352996f61af165af

24 Input
2 Outputs
  • 7213f86eaea3327f5c30b6395d03b37ecc7f976516494846352996f61af165af:0
  • value  593076707
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 7213f86eaea3327f5c30b6395d03b37ecc7f976516494846352996f61af165af:1
  • value  637077
    address  12pB1PRFRffAReE3Az7wFhMnarM9FytNNH